The Vallivue Falcon Marching Corps hosted 19 other high school bands Saturday for the 2009 Treasure Valley Festival of Bands.

Here are the top overall winners in the competition:

5A large bands

1st: Nampa High

2nd: Caldwell High

Exhibition: Vallivue High

5A small bands

1st: Rocky Mountain High

2nd: Eagle High

3rd: Timberline High

4th: Boise High

4A bands

1st: Fruitland High

2nd: Columbia High

3rd: Kuna High

4th: Burley High

3A bands

1st: Weiser High

2nd: Payette High

3rd: Parma High

4th: Ontario High
